Description

The programs compute the vapor-liquid diagram of an ethane-benzene mixture at 25°C and 175°C. This binary mixture exhibits a peculiar behavior because the volatilities of ethane and benzene are very different. We use the SRK equation of state to compute equilibrium constants. This problem was presented in Thermodynamique, Application au Génie Chimique et à l'Industrie Pétrolière by Jean Vidal, Technip, 1997.
